A 14-year-old boy was fatally shot Sunday evening in south suburban Riverdale.
Officers responding to a call of shots fired about 7:25 p.m. in the 14300 block of South Dearborn Street found Rashad Oliver lying in the street with a gunshot wound to the head, authorities said.
Oliver, of the 0-100 block of East 144th Street in Riverdale, was taken to Advocate Christ Medical Center in Oak Lawn, where he was pronounced dead at 9:39 p.m. Sunday, according to the Cook County medical examiners’ office.
He was a student at Lincoln Junior High School in Dolton and the district will make extra staff available for students at the school, Riverdale Police said.
Riverdale police and the South Suburban Major Crimes Task Force are investigating. Anyone with information can call police at (708) 841-2203, ext. 2.
